    LT3480 - 36V, 2A, 2.4MHz Step-Down Switching Regulator with 70µA Quiescent Current
    The LT3480 is an adjustable frequency (200kHz to 2.4MHz) monolithic buck switching regulator that accepts input voltages up to 36V (60V maximum). A high efficiency 0.25O switch is included on the die along with a boost Schottky diode and the necessary oscillator, control, and logic circuitry. Current mode topology is used for fast transient response and good loop stability. Low ripple Burst Mode operation maintains high efficiency at low output currents while keeping output ripple below 15mV in a typical application. In addition, the LT3480 can further enhance low output current efficiency by drawing bias current from the output when VOUT is above 3V. Shutdown reduces input supply current to less than 1µA while a resistor and capacitor on the RUN/SS pin provide a controlled output voltage ramp (soft-start). A power good flag signals when VOUT reaches 86% of the programmed output voltage. The LT3480 is available in 10-Pin MSOP and 3mm x 3mm DFN packages with exposed pads for low thermal resistance.
